The 19th Sergeant Major of the Marine Corps, Sgt. Maj. Troy E. Black, right, pins Corporal chevrons on the Marines from 1st Marine Logistics Group (MLG) being promoted at the State Vaccination Site (STS) at the Hurst Conference Center in Hurst, Texas May 5, 2021. Black, the senior ranking enlisted Marine in the Marine Corps, visited the site to observe the work Marines and Sailors have been doing in Texas over the past two months, which has resulted in over 150,000 administered vaccines to the community members of the greater Tarrant County community. Marines and Sailors with 1st MLG, at the request of the Federal Emergency Management Agency, in partnership with state and local authorities, are assisting in vaccination center operations to help vaccinate the Tarrant County community. U.S. Northern Command, through U.S. Army North, remains committed to providing continued, flexible Department of Defense support to the Federal Emergency Management Agency as part of the whole-of-government response to COVID-19.
